    I have quickly learned that not all is to be trusted. He was recently roasted on WAF for hocking a doctored SS chained dagger. And there was the modified sword awhile ago.

    I personally do not feel comfortable purchasing daggers from him. Why? Because if you look at his flag gallery you can see the "workshop" - rows and shelves upon shelves of spare dagger parts. Sends my comfort level way down.
